Hague: In the Netherlands, several programs are being organized including ‘Follow the Mahatma’ to teach school students the lesson of non-violence and to celebrate Gandhi Jayanti on 2 October.

According to the official order issued on Monday, “On October 2, a large number of people will participate in the online gathering organized by the Indian Embassy in The Hague.” The event has been organized under the aegis of Stiching Standble Mahatma Gandhi.

The country’s justice and security minister Ferdinand Grapperhaus will be the chief guest of the program. ” According to the statement by the Indian Embassy, ​​the program will also be addressed by The Hague city mayor Jan Van Jaanen, India’s Ambassador to the Netherlands Venu Rajamony, Ambassador of Afghanistan, Bangladesh and Sri Lanka to the Netherlands, and former Ambassador to the Netherlands Eric Nehe in India.

According to the statement, “Follow the Mahatma Abhiyan” aims to spread Mahatma Gandhi’s message of non-violence to school children. It is being organized under the joint aegis of the Embassy and Gandhi Ahimsa Foundation. ” According to the statement, volunteers will meet about 200 students from 13 schools in this regard. According to the statement of the embassy, ​​the event will conclude the last two years of programs on the occasion of 150th birth anniversary of Mahatma Gandhi.
